Powerball

Powerball is one of the most famous lotteries in the world, known for its massive jackpots. To play, you select five numbers from a pool of 69 white balls and one number from a pool of 26 red Powerballs. The jackpot grows until someone matches all six numbers. The odds of winning the jackpot are incredibly slim, but the potential payouts make it a fan favorite. Mega Millions

Similar to Powerball, Mega Millions offers enormous jackpots. You choose five numbers from a set of 70 white balls and one number from a set of 25 gold Mega Balls. Like Powerball, the jackpot rolls over until someone wins, leading to jaw-dropping prize amounts. State Lotteries

Each state has its own lottery, offering various games with varying odds and prizes. These games often include smaller jackpots and better odds than the national lotteries. State lotteries can be a great way to support local causes, as a portion of the proceeds often goes to education, infrastructure, or other state programs. Are lottery winnings taxable?

Yes, lottery winnings are usually subject to federal and state taxes. The exact tax rates depend on the amount won and your location. Be prepared to pay taxes on any significant winnings.

What happens if no one wins the jackpot?

If no one wins the jackpot, the prize money rolls over to the next drawing, increasing the jackpot amount. This continues until someone matches all the winning numbers.
